MR PANCHO

1455 NW 107 AVE, Miami FL 33172

Last inspected Jul 10, 2025 · 5 visits since January 2024

□ Not on the state's active licence list

This licence isn't in DBPR's current active file, which usually means the business has closed, been sold, or let the licence lapse. Everything below belongs to this licence, not to whoever may be trading here now. The history stays public because it is a public record.

Licence typeFood service
Licence2335746

Inspection history

5 visits, newest first

Jul 10, 2025Inspection Completed - No Further ActionRoutine Inspection

Met inspection standards. 2 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.

0 High priority0 Intermediate2 Basic
What the inspector wrote — 2 findings
Employee personal food not properly identified and segregated from food to be served to the public. Observed container as per staff personal food not segregated or labeled inside reach in-in cooler.
Basic/08B-49-4
Employee with no hair restraint while engaging in food preparation.
Basic/13-03-4

Jul 31, 2024Warning IssuedRoutine Inspection

Violations found and a warning issued, with a return visit required. 6 recorded.

0 High priority6 Intermediate0 Basic
Show 6 findings ▾
Chemical test kit not used to ensure proper sanitization of equipment and utensils when using a chemical sanitizer. Observed not test kit available for chlorine sanitizer.
Intermediate/16-33-4/Warning
Employee has not received adequate training related to their assigned duties as evidenced by the inability to answer basic food safety questions. Observed employee at the establishment with not knowledge of sanitizer concentration and the use of test strips.
Intermediate/53B-16-4/Warning
Hot water at three-compartment sink does not reach 85 degrees Fahrenheit. Observed not hot water available at three compartment sink.
Intermediate/27-24-5/Warning
No probe thermometer provided to measure temperature of food products. Observed not thermometer available to measure food products.
Intermediate/05-08-4/Warning
No proof of required state approved employee training provided for any employees. To order approved program food safety material, call DBPR contracted provider: Florida Restaurant and Lodging Association (SafeStaff) 866-372-7233. Observed employee Yaimara engaged in food serving activity without food handling certification.
Intermediate/53B-01-5/Warning
Water with a temperature of least 85 degrees Fahrenheit not provided/shut off at employee handwash sink. Observed not hot water at handwashing sink.
Intermediate/27-16-4/Warning
Jan 29, 2024Inspection Completed - No Further ActionRoutine Inspection

Met inspection standards. 3 violations recorded, none serious enough to require a return visit.

0 High priority1 Intermediate2 Basic
Show 3 findings ▾
Handwash sink used for purposes other than handwashing. Observed plastic container stored inside hand wash sink inside kitchen. Operator removed container.
Intermediate/31A-11-4/Corrected On-Site
Current Hotel and Restaurant license not displayed.
Basic/50-09-4
Nonfood-contact surface soiled with grease, food debris, dirt, slime or dust. Observed soiled reach in cooler gaskets.
Basic/23-03-4
